Description
a) lance with tufts of cassowary feathers, arranged in seven layers and cut in various length, fixed by plant fibre and a plaited raffia cuff, l: 300 cm; lance, Solomon Islands, palmwood, incised linear ornaments, dyed with red, white and black pigment, remains of barbs made from the wingbones of the flying fox, l: 270 cm, binding dam.; c) lance with incised ornaments in the handle zone, accentuated with red pigment, presumably Sepik, l: 205 cm, min. dam.
